Hi Alanna, we’d love to hear more about how you thought about starting your own business?
Back in 2017, I took on the role of Historian/Brand Manager for the Long Beach Alumnae Chapter of Sigma Gamma Rho Sorority, Inc., responsible for curating our chapter’s digital identity. Little did I know, this role would spark a flame within me. Managing social media, designing eye-catching flyers, and even directing photo shoots – I was knee-deep in creativity. At the time, I didn’t fully grasp it, but my spirit resonated with the art of creation, and that marked the birth of my passion.

As I delved into this newfound love, something magical happened – people started noticing. Offers for my design services came pouring in, and guess what? They wanted to pay me for it! Being able to positively impact businesses with my creative talent was a feeling like no other, so of course, I embraced the opportunity.

Then came the game-changer – website design requests. It hit me – I wasn’t just good; I was great at what I did, and I had a solution to a problem many businesses faced. So, with hundreds of hours spent honing my craft, I took the leap in 2020 and birthed my very own web design company.

Why? Because I firmly believed that every business deserved to thrive online. I wanted to be the force that helped them achieve that. It was time to share my skills and passion with the world.

So, here I am, continuing to build, create, and help businesses thrive through captivating web design.

But it doesn’t end there. Below are 3 valuable lessons learned along the way:

Seek Guidance from Those Who’ve Walked the Path: Embrace the wisdom of those who have treaded similar paths, even if it means investing in their knowledge. Learning from others’ mistakes can save time and heartache on the road to success.

Spread the Word: Shout about your passion to everyone who will listen. Even if they don’t need your services now, they might know someone who does. It’s about planting seeds and nurturing relationships that can bloom into opportunities.

Excellence Knows No Size: Whether tackling a small project or assisting a friend, commit to delivering a consistent 5-star experience. Every positive interaction has the potential to transform clients into loyal advocates of your brand.

If you had a friend visiting you, what are some of the local spots you’d want to take them around to?
Long Beach is home for me so we would definitely spend most of our time there. Any day of the week, you can find a farmer’s market somewhere in the city, so we’d check one out for fresh fruit and vegetables, home baked goods, hummus, dips, empanadas, pupusas, you name it! Everyone loves a good Mexican spot, so Lola’s on 4th Street or Padres would definitely be our next stop for Mexican food and margaritas. We’d hit up Nick’s on 2nd in Belmont Shore for dinner, cocktails and the best butter cake in the city! Open Sesame for Mediterranean, Frosted Cupcakery for cupcakes (if you have a sweet tooth like me) and Tantalum for live music and a little night life.

I’m a huge Lakers fan so I wouldn’t let anyone leave without going to a Lakers game at Crypto.com Arena, formerly known as Staples Center. After the game, we’d end the night at Caña Rum Bar for rum coconuts and cigars (if that’s their thing). Hollywood Bowl is a must for a magical night under the stars and we’d conclude the week at 1010 Wine and Events in Inglewood for Sunday brunch.
